COIN
Coinbase Global, Inc.
NeutralCoinbase Global, Inc. has a market capitalization of $50.31B and a current share price of $175.19, reflecting a 1.69% increase from the previous close of $172.28. The company reported a revenue growth of 9.40% year-over-year, while EPS growth declined by 53.06%. Its P/E ratio stands at 39.37, with a P/S ratio of 7.01 and a P/B ratio of 3.40.
Investors should consider the mixed performance indicators and overall market conditions when evaluating Coinbase's prospects.
MARA
Marathon Digital Holdings, Inc.
NeutralMarathon Digital Holdings, Inc. has a market capitalization of $4.26B and is currently priced at $12, reflecting a day change of +4.99%. The stock has experienced significant declines in both EPS and revenue growth, with YoY figures of -314.53% and -39.18%, respectively. The P/E ratio stands at -3.25, indicating losses, while the company has a current ratio of 1.27 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.92.
Marathon Digital's financial metrics indicate challenges ahead, particularly regarding profitability and revenue growth.

Bull & bear cases
WEIGH BOTH SIDESCOIN
Bull Case
Some investors point to Coinbase's revenue growth of 9.40% year-over-year as a sign of resilience in a challenging market. Additionally, the company is exploring new opportunities, such as bringing stablecoins to 1,000 community banks, which could expand its user base and services.
Bear Case
Conversely, the significant decline in EPS growth of 53.06% raises concerns about profitability amid increasing competition. The stock also remains well below its 52-week high of $402.07, indicating potential volatility and market skepticism.
MARA
Bull Case
Some investors point to Marathon Digital's market capitalization of $4.26B as a sign of potential growth within the crypto mining sector, especially if Bitcoin prices recover. The company's current ratio of 1.27 suggests adequate liquidity to meet short-term obligations, which may attract investors looking for stability.
Bear Case
Conversely, the significant drop in EPS by -314.53% and revenue decline of -39.18% raises concerns about the company's profitability and operational efficiency. Additionally, the negative P/E ratio indicates that the company is currently unprofitable, which could deter risk-averse investors.
